I am not you, but this is what we do:

1. Never work on Sunday other than feed animals. Spend the whole day together as a family.

2. At least once a week have a date night. It may be a steakhouse and a movie in good times or bologna sandwich at home, but set the time aside. Its not hard to light candles and talk about what her interests are.

3. I come in and eat dinner with the family 95% of the time. Set a time for dinner and try to stick to it.

4. Communication - if you plan the above and life throws a wrench in it, CALL HER! Communication makes her feel important to you and a part of your work.
